How To Choose a Roofing Company

Roof installation is a major home improvement project that can cost upwards of twenty thousand dollars in the end. It's essential to research and find the most skilled and reliable roofing professional for the job. Here are some important considerations when choosing a roofing contractor.

  • Detailed written estimate: Quality roofing companies will provide detailed written proposals. These proposals should outline the full project scope, materials needed, and total cost without hidden fees. Avoid vague bids or quotes that seem much too low or high.
  • References and reviews: Check companies thoroughly by checking their latest online reviews on Google, Yelp, or the Better Business Bureau (BBB) and looking for a record of consistently good feedback over many years. Also request recent local references to find out more.
  • Responsiveness and communication: From estimate to project completion, your contractor should regularly communicate with you, respond to all questions, and address any concerns.
  • Experience and credentials: Companies operating for over a decade demonstrate years of experience on top of expert service and happy clients. Only consider companies that are properly licensed, bonded, and insured. Inquire about professional certifications, such as those from the National Roofing Contractors Association.
  • Warranties and guarantees: A reliable roofer will provide robust manufacturer warranties that cover shingles for 30+ years along with at least a 5-year guarantee on workmanship. Be wary of shorter warranty periods.
  • Roofing materials and products: Quality roofing materials from leading manufacturers can withstand Snoqualmie's weather and last decades. Avoid contractors pushing cheap or generic materials. Inspect shingle samples before deciding.

Signs Your Roof Needs Repair or Replacement

While the average homeowner may not spend a lot of time thinking about their roof, a roof plays an important role in keeping a home safe and secure. Be on the lookout for these signs that your roof might need professional attention.

Roof Age

The age and material of your roof are important. Asphalt shingles, the most common roofing material for homes, normally last about 20–25 years. If your roof is approaching or past this lifespan, have it inspected to see if it needs to be replaced.

Leaks or Water Stains in Your Home

One of the most obvious signs of a roof issue is leaking. Stains on walls, ceilings, and insulation — or in your attic — usually indicate that water is seeping through damaged or worn shingles. Don't ignore small leaks, because even these can lead to mold growth and roof damage.

Exposed Roof Decking Underneath Shingles

If you can see roof sheathing or decking under shingles, it means that those shingles are considerably curling or losing their seal. This means it's time for replacement. Shingles should lie flat to stop water from leaking into your home.

Cracked, Broken, or Missing Shingles

Carefully examine your shingles from the ground or a safe ladder. Look for any shingles that have cracks or have lost their protective granule coating. Over time, environmental factors like storms can cause surface damage. To keep your roof in good shape, you should replace any dislodged or gaping shingles.

Flashing Deterioration Around Roof Penetrations

Roof flashing creates a watertight seal around chimneys, valleys, vents, and other areas where water can leak into your home. Cracked, peeling or deteriorated flashing can allow leaks. We recommend promptly resolving any flashing issues that come up.

Sagging Roof Line

If your roof sags or is uneven, schedule a professional inspection. These issues could indicate a structural problem. A sagging roof that's not given adequate structural reinforcement or full replacement will worsen over time.

The best type of roofing material for your home in Snoqualmie will depend on factors such as your budget and how frequently you want to do maintenance.

Metal is more expensive but is more durable, while asphalt will be cheaper up front but won't last as long. Wood roofs have better insulation than many other materials, which can be very beneficial in the winter.

All contractors in Washington state must register with the Department of Labor & Industries. Roofers are not required to hold any additional state-level licensure unless they work with asbestos. Make sure that you check with your municipal government to determine if there are any local licensing requirements.

In general, it takes about one to five days to replace a roof. Things that could influence the timeline include the size of your roof, how easily accessible it is, and what the weather is like in Snoqualmie during the process. Snoqualmie tends to see a lot of rain, which might impede progress.

The best time of year to have your roof replaced is fall or spring. In the winter, Snoqualmie's cold temperatures can impede progress.

How soiled your roof is, in addition to what it's made of, will decide how your contractor cleans it. Some roofs benefit from power washing, but this is not recommended for materials like asphalt tiles. "Soft washing" is done with tools like brooms and brushes, and employs chemicals like detergent and bleach.
